What was Theodore Roosevelt's famous saying “Speak softly and carry a big stick” a reference to? A. American domestic policy B.
torisob [31]

Answer:

B. American foreign policy

Explanation:

Roosevelt believed that in light of the country's recent military successes, it was unnecessary to use force to achieve foreign policy goals, so long as the military could threaten force. This belief, and his strategy of “speaking softly and carrying a big stick,” shaped much of Roosevelt's foreign policy.

In 5 sentences, what was the Industrial Revolution? How did the Industrial Revolution change society?
bonufazy [111]

Answer:

The Industrial Revolution transformed economies that had been based on agriculture and handicrafts into economies based on large-scale industry, mechanized manufacturing, and the factory system. New machines, new power sources, and new ways of organizing work made existing industries more productive and efficient.
